Financial Help for Buyers



A December move doesn’t need to be financially difficult. Many developers offer incentives such as property swap schemes, deposit contributions, or moving packages.



Meeting with a mortgage broker and instructing a solicitor early in the process can prevent delays and make the move less stressful.



Making the Transition Easy



Organisation is key to moving before the holidays. Secure your completion date early, and book removals promptly, as December is a peak time for movers.



Inform all relevant utility and service companies of your new address in good time. Clearly labelled boxes will make the first few days easier, so you can focus on seasonal celebrations rather than dealing with chaos.



FAQs



What’s the timescale for a pre-Christmas move?

If the home is completed and your finances are in place, moving in within 4–6 weeks is often realistic.



Are Christmas-ready homes more expensive?

Not usually — in fact, many developers offer incentives to speed up the process.



Is there any room for personalisation?

Completed homes may have fixed features, but you’ll still be able to add your own decor and furnishings.



Can I part exchange my current home?

Yes — part exchange is a popular option for homeowners looking to move swiftly.



Which documents do I need to prepare?

You’ll require identification, mortgage approval, and completed legal documents. Instructing a proactive conveyancer helps avoid delays.
